< Psalms 12 >

1 For the choirmaster. According to Sheminith. A Psalm of David. Help, O LORD, for the godly are no more; the faithful have vanished from among men.
For the leader; on the sheminith. A psalm of David. Help, Lord, for the good are all gone, faithful people have vanished.
2 They lie to one another; they speak with flattering lips and a double heart.
One lies to another, speaking empty lies, with flattering lips and false hearts they speak.
3 May the LORD cut off all flattering lips and every boastful tongue.
May the Lord cut off all the flattering lips, and the tongue that utters arrogance,
4 They say, “With our tongues we will prevail. We own our lips—who can be our master?”
they declare, “Our tongue is our strength, our allies our lips: who is lord over us?”
5 “For the cause of the oppressed and for the groaning of the needy, I will now arise,” says the LORD. “I will bring safety to him who yearns.”
“The poor are despoiled, and the needy are sighing; so now I will act,” the Lord declares “And place them in the safety they long for.”
6 The words of the LORD are flawless, like silver refined in a furnace, like gold purified sevenfold.
The words of the Lord are words that are pure, silver smelted, seven times refined.
7 You, O LORD, will keep us; You will forever guard us from this generation.
You will keep us, Lord, and guard us from this generation forever,
8 The wicked wander freely, and vileness is exalted among men.
in a world where the wicked prowl, and worthless people exalted.
